Fertigstellung des neuen Aktivitätspunkte-Systems [update] Marc Ruef | 03.01.2006 Wie die letzten Wochen angekündigt (http://www.computec.ch/news.php?item.76), wurde das Level-/Erfahrungspunkte-System - und damit grosse Teile der Datenbank - neuprogrammiert. Die stabile Implementierung dessen wurde soeben aufgeschaltet und lässt sich nun auf allen Teilen der Webseite nutzen. Augenscheinlichste Neuerung ist in der Darstellung der Benutzerprofile gegeben (Beispiel meines Profils (http://www.computec.ch/user.php?id.1)). Sehr detailliert werden nun die Contributions und die daraus errechneten Erfahrungspunkte angezeigt. Die jeweiligen Zellen sind mit Title-Effekten ausgestattet, so dass das Darüberfahren mit der Maus zusätzliche Verbose-Informationen anzeigt (z.B. wie werden einzelne Posts nun genau bewertet). Die neue Berechnung und Darstellung der Erfahrungspunkte und damit des Levels wurden natürlich auch auf die Bereiche der Kommentare und Foren-Posts übernommen. Auch dort werden nun die jeweiligen Informationen korrekt dargestellt. Aus Performance-Gründen (http://www.computec.ch/news.php?extend.70) ist die Berechnung der Erfahrungspunkte nicht in Echtzeit umgesetzt. Stattdessen werden bei Logins, Logouts und der Anzeige von Benutzerprofilen die jeweiligen Erfahrungspunkte des Mitglieds neu berechnet und in die Datenbank gespeichert. In periodischen Abständen wird eine komplette Korrelation der Informationen umgesetzt und die Daten allesamt aktualisiert. Damit kann eine fortwährende Auslastung des Servers verhindert werden und die Daten bleiben dennoch sehr aktuell. Selbstverständlich ist es durch eine Registrierung noch immer möglich, im eigenen Profil (http://www.computec.ch/usersettings.php) die Anzeige von Erfahrungspunkten, Levels, Avataren und Signaturen zu deaktivieren. Dies garantiert ein schnelleres und unter Umständen übersichtlicheres Nutzen der Seiten. Update: Aufgrund der Verwirrung um das neue System habe ich mich entschieden, die Erfahrungspunkte (EP) in Aktivitätspunkte (AP) umzubenennen. Dieser Name spiegelt die Funktionsweise und den Nutzen des Features deutlich besser wieder.